Victoria, the Princess Royal's wedding cake

1858

Albumen print | 20.2 x 16.1 cm (whole object) | RCIN 2905602

Photograph of the wedding cake made for the marriage of Victoria, Princess Royal and Crown Prince Friedrich of Prussia. The cake is highly ornamental and features decorations modelled on neo-classical sculptures.
